Instagram Stories have revolutionized the way you share moments and engage with your audience. Launched in 2016, this feature allows you to post photos and videos that disappear after 24 hours, creating a sense of urgency and spontaneity. Unlike traditional posts, which remain on your profile grid, Stories offer a more casual and immediate way to connect with your followers.

You can share behind-the-scenes glimpses, daily updates, or even quick tips, all while maintaining a more personal touch. This ephemeral nature encourages you to be more authentic and relatable, which can significantly enhance your connection with your audience. As you delve into Instagram Stories, it’s essential to understand their unique characteristics.

The format is designed for quick consumption, meaning that your content should be visually appealing and to the point. You have the opportunity to use various creative tools such as stickers, polls, and music to make your Stories more engaging. By leveraging these features, you can capture attention quickly and keep your audience interested.

The interactive elements not only make your Stories more fun but also encourage engagement, allowing you to foster a deeper relationship with your followers.

Utilizing Swipe Up Links in Instagram Stories

Engaging Polls

One of the most powerful features of Instagram Stories is the ability to include Swipe Up links, which can direct your audience to external websites or products. This feature is particularly beneficial for businesses and influencers looking to drive traffic to their websites or promote affiliate products. If you have over 10,000 followers or are verified, you can take advantage of this tool to enhance your marketing efforts significantly.

By incorporating Swipe Up links into your Stories, you can create a seamless shopping experience for your audience. To effectively utilize Swipe Up links, consider how you present them within your Stories. Make sure to include a clear call-to-action that encourages viewers to swipe up.

For instance, if you’re promoting a new blog post or product launch, use phrases like “Swipe up to read more” or “Get yours now!” This not only informs your audience about what they can expect but also creates a sense of urgency. Additionally, consider using eye-catching visuals or animations to draw attention to the link, ensuring that it doesn’t get lost in the overall design of your Story.

Leveraging Instagram Stories Features for Affiliate Marketing

Instagram Stories offer a plethora of features that can be leveraged for affiliate marketing. From polls and quizzes to countdowns and stickers, these tools can help you promote products in an engaging way. For instance, using polls can gauge interest in a product before its launch or ask followers which item they prefer from a selection.

This not only engages your audience but also provides valuable insights into their preferences, allowing you to tailor your marketing strategy accordingly. Moreover, incorporating user-generated content into your Stories can enhance credibility and trustworthiness. Encourage your followers to share their experiences with the products you promote and feature their posts in your Stories.

This not only showcases real-life usage but also fosters a sense of community among your followers. When potential customers see others enjoying a product, they are more likely to trust your recommendations and make a purchase through your affiliate links.

Analyzing Performance and Adjusting Strategy for Instagram Stories

Photo Engaging Polls

To truly harness the power of Instagram Stories, it’s crucial to analyze their performance regularly. Instagram provides insights that allow you to track metrics such as views, exits, replies, and interactions for each Story. By examining these statistics, you can identify which types of content resonate most with your audience and which ones fall flat.

This data-driven approach enables you to refine your strategy continually. Once you’ve gathered insights from your Stories, it’s time to adjust your content strategy accordingly. If certain topics or formats consistently perform well, consider creating more content in that vein.

Conversely, if some posts receive low engagement rates, it may be worth reevaluating their relevance or presentation style. By being responsive to these insights, you can ensure that your Instagram Stories remain engaging and aligned with your audience’s interests.

Compliance with FTC Guidelines for Affiliate Marketing on Instagram Stories

As an influencer or marketer utilizing Instagram Stories for affiliate marketing, it’s essential to comply with FTC guidelines regarding disclosure. Transparency is key when promoting products or services through affiliate links; failing to disclose partnerships can lead to legal repercussions and damage your credibility. Always include clear disclosures in your Stories when sharing affiliate links or sponsored content.

You can use simple phrases like “#ad” or “#sponsored” at the beginning of your Story or overlay them on images where affiliate products are featured. This ensures that viewers understand the nature of the content they are consuming. By being upfront about partnerships, you not only adhere to legal requirements but also build trust with your audience—an invaluable asset in the world of social media marketing.

What are Instagram Stories?

Instagram Stories are a feature on the social media platform Instagram that allows users to share photos and videos in a slideshow format. These stories disappear after 24 hours and can include various interactive elements such as polls, questions, and swipe-up links.

How can Instagram Stories be used in affiliate marketing?

Instagram Stories can be used in affiliate marketing by creating engaging and visually appealing content to promote affiliate products or services. This can include showcasing the product in use, providing a review, or offering a special discount code to followers.

What are some best practices for using Instagram Stories in affiliate marketing?

Some best practices for using Instagram Stories in affiliate marketing include being authentic and transparent about the affiliate partnership, creating high-quality and visually appealing content, using interactive features to engage with followers, and providing clear and compelling calls to action.

Are there any guidelines or regulations to be aware of when using Instagram Stories for affiliate marketing?

Yes, it is important to disclose any affiliate partnerships or sponsored content in accordance with the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) guidelines. This can be done by using hashtags such as #ad or #sponsored, or by clearly stating the nature of the partnership within the Instagram Story.
